Inside the Chicago Resistance

Civilians are taking action by tailing officers, guarding Home Depots, and patrolling their neighborhoods amidst a surge in resistance against ICE.

A recent incident in a working-class Latino and Black community on the East Side of Chicago exemplifies this trend. A car chase ended in the neighborhood, with federal agents pursuing a car allegedly driven by an undocumented immigrant.

Pauly, a resident, found three metal containers on his street: a tear-gas canister, a smoke-grenade can, and a pepper-ball projectile round.

The situation escalated into a protest as residents like Pauly came out to check on the commotion and more federal agents arrived.
